Protective Agents Against Liver Damage
Liver disease encompasses a wide spectrum of disorders that affect the liver's capacity. Hepatoprotective agents represent a crucial therapeutic strategy in managing these conditions. These agents aim to safeguard the liver from further damage, alleviate symptoms, and enhance its healing process. Various classes of hepatoprotective agents exist, including herbal remedies, antioxidants, anti-inflammatory drugs, and supportive therapies. The choice of agent depends on the primary cause of liver disease, the severity of the condition, and individual patient factors.
- Specific hepatoprotective agents act by reducing oxidative stress, which plays a significant role in liver damage.
- Alternatively, they may help regenerate damaged liver cells or regulate the immune response to prevent further inflammation.
- Moreover, hepatoprotective agents can often be used in combination with other treatments, such as antiviral medications for hepatitis or lifestyle modifications to achieve optimal liver health.

Hepatojugular Reflux: Diagnostic Criteria and Clinical Significance
Hepatojugular response is a clinical sign observed during physical examination. It occurs when force from the liver causes upward flow of blood in the internal jugular vein, resulting in its distention. The diagnostic criteria for hepatojugular response involve observing a visible engorgement of the internal jugular vein when pressure is applied to the epigastrium. This sign points to increased hepatic pressure, often associated with conditions like cirrhosis, congestive heart failure, and portal hypertension.
The clinical significance of hepatojugular response lies in its potential to provide valuable information about the integrity of the hepatic venous system and underlying pathological conditions.
